When the late, great Vassar Clements heard Mike Dowling play guitar back in 1975 he did the sensible thing. He hired him, calling Dowling "one of the finest guitarists there is, anywhere."
Dowling digs deep into the musical bag of American roots guitar, favoring the melodic Piedmont style of blues masters like Mississippi John Hurt and slide great Tampa Red.
But Dowling can't be pigeonholed as a blues player, or even as a fingerstylist. He's far too versatile for that. From bottleneck blues to vintage jazz and much more in between, Mike's musicality, depth, and mastery of the instrument translates fluently to flattop, archtop, and resonator guitars alike.
